Tips for a Great Party Song Playlist

A good party song playlist should meet a number of criteria.

First, it should fit the mood and theme of the party, whether it is informal, formal, festive, or thematic.

Second, it should appeal to the guests’ preferences and tastes, taking into account their age, culture, and musical interests.

Third, it should have a balance between upbeat and relaxing songs, avoiding monotony or boredom.

Fourth, it should have a logical flow and transition, avoiding abrupt changes or clashes in tempo, genre, or mood.

Fifth, the list should be long enough to stick around during the party, but not too long to become repetitive or stale. A good party song playlist should enhance the mood and enjoyment of the party for everyone.

“We Found Love” became Rihanna’s eleventh number-one single on the Billboard Hot 100.

“We Found Love” is released in 2011 as the lead single from Rihanna’s sixth studio album, Talk That Talk. The song is an electro-house track that features a prominent synthesizer riff and a repetitive chorus.

The song received critical acclaim and was a commercial success worldwide. It topped the charts in 25 countries, including the United States, the United Kingdom, Australia, Canada, and Germany.

It also became Rihanna’s eleventh number-one single on the Billboard Hot 100, tying her with Whitney Houston for the most number-one singles by a female artist in US history. The song also won a Grammy Award for Best Short Form Music Video in 2013.

“Temperature” reached No. 1 on the Billboard Hot 100 in the US and became his third US No. 1 single.

Sean Paul’s Temperature was a hit song from his third studio album, The Trinity. The song reached No. 1 on the Billboard Hot 100 in the US and became his third US No. 1 single.

It also topped the European Hot 100 Singles chart and peaked at No. 4 in France. In the UK, the song reached No. 11 and stayed on the chart for 23 weeks.

Temperature was one of Sean Paul’s most successful singles and sold over one million digital downloads in the US.

“Satisfaction” reached number two in the UK and earned gold certifications in several countries.

Satisfaction by Italian DJ Benny Benassi was released in 2002 as the lead single from his album Hypnotica.

It is one of the most famous and influential electro-house tracks of all time, with a catchy melody and a provocative music video featuring women using power tools in a sexual way.

The song reached number two in the UK and earned gold certifications in several countries.

Benny Benassi revealed the story behind the song in an interview with DJ Mag, where he explained how he came up with the melody, how he used speech synthesizers for the vocals, and how he reacted to competing with Beyoncé in the charts.

“Mambo no 5” peaked at number three on the US Billboard Hot 100 and was nominated for a Grammy Award for Best Male Pop Vocal Performance

But how did the “Mambo no 5” perform in the music charts?

This catchy song by Lou Bega was released in 1999 and became a worldwide hit. It reached number one in many countries, including Australia, Canada, France, Germany, and the UK.

It also peaked at number three on the US Billboard Hot 100 and was nominated for a Grammy Award for Best Male Pop Vocal Performance.

The song is a mix of mambo and jive dance styles, and features a sample of Perez Prado’s 1949 instrumental “Mambo No. 5”.

The lyrics are about Bega’s love for multiple women, each with a different name.

“Club Can’t Handle Me” was a huge success worldwide, topping the charts in several countries and reaching the top ten in many others.

“Club Can’t Handle Me” by Flo Rida ft. David Guetta is a hip-house song released in 2010 as the lead single from the Step Up 3D soundtrack album and Flo Rida’s third studio album Only One Flo (Part 1).

The song was a huge success worldwide, topping the charts in several countries and reaching the top ten in many others. In the U.S., the song peaked at number nine on the Billboard Hot 100.

The song features Flo Rida’s rap vocals and Carmen Key’s backing vocals on a catchy beat produced by David Guetta and Frédéric Riesterer.

The song is about Flo Rida’s confidence and charisma in the club, making everyone stop and stare at him. The music video, directed by Marc Klasfeld, shows Flo Rida and Guetta performing in a club with dancers and party people.
